Sample Answer
Indeed, navigating unfamiliar terrain can often be a daunting task. The ease with which one can lose their way in a new environment largely depends on various factors, such as the complexity of the locale and the availability of navigational aids. For instance, in metropolitan areas characterized by a labyrinth of streets, it is quite common to feel disoriented. Conversely, smaller towns or well-signposted districts tend to be more navigable, thus reducing the likelihood of losing one’s bearings.
Moreover, the advent of technology has transformed this experience significantly, with GPS and mapping apps providing instant direction and assistance. However, reliance on digital tools may paradoxically diminish one’s sense of spatial awareness and problem-solving skills. Ultimately, while some individuals may grapple with the challenge of orientation, others may thrive on the adventure of exploration.
